                                                                                                <abstract><p>Amaç: Bu çalışmanın amacı, Mersin ve çevresindeki baz istasyonlarının oluşturduğu elektromanyetik alan (EMA) şiddetinin ölçülmesi ve bu alanların sağlık üzerindeki olası etkilerinin incelenmesidir. Yöntem: Araştırmanın tipi kesitseldir. Temmuz 2024’te, Mersin’in altı farklı bölgesinde (yoğun ve düşük baz istasyonu bulunan) EMA ölçümleri gerçekleştirilmiş, 25-55 yaş arası 171 katılımcıya sosyodemografik bilgiler ve EMA’nın olası sağlık etkileri ile ilgili soruları içeren 15 maddelik bir anket uygulanmıştır. Çalışmada yüksek ve düşük EMA’ya maruz kalan bölgeler arasındaki farklar karşılaştırılmıştır. Verinin analizinde tanımlayıcı istatistikler ki-kare testi, Kruskal-Wallis testi ve Binary Logistik Regresyon yapılmıştır. p≤0,05 olarak kabul edilmiştir. Bulgular: Katılımcıların %58.5’i kadın, yaş ortalaması 39.6 (min-max 25-55) yıl olarak tespit edilmiştir. Katılımcıların %37.4’ü baş ağrısı, %31.0’ı halsizlik ve %30.4’ü sinirlilik gibi non-spesifik semptomlar bildirmiştir. Ancak, bu semptomların EMA seviyeleriyle doğrudan bir ilişkisinin olmadığı görülmüştür. Bazı ölçüm frekanslarında Yenişehir veya Merkez gibi baz istasyonu yoğunluğu yüksek olan bölgelerde EMA seviyeleri diğer bölgelere göre istatistiksel olarak anlamlı düzeyde yüksek bulunmuştur. Ancak tüm bölgelerde EMA değerlerinin Türkiye ve uluslararası limitlerin altında kaldığı tespit edilmiştir. Sonuç: Çalışmada EMA maruziyetinin katılımcılar üzerinde belirgin bir olumsuz sağlık etkisi tespit edilmemiştir. Ayrıca ölçümler sınır değerlerin altında kalsa da uzun süreli maruziyet doz birikiminin de değerlendirilmesi için daha fazla çalışma yapılması gereklidir.</p></abstract>

                            <p>Aim: The aim of this study is to measure the electromagnetic field (EMF) intensity generated by base stations in and around Mersin and to investigate the possible effects of these fields on health. Method: Type of the study is cross-sectional. In July 2024, EMF measurements were carried out in six different regions of Mersin (with high and low base stations), and a 15-item questionnaire including questions about socio-demographic information and possible health effects of EMF was applied to 171 participants between the ages of 25-55. The study compared differences between regions with high and low exposure to EMF. Descriptive statistics, chi-square test, Kruskal-Wallis test, and Binary Logistic Regression were performed in the analysis of the data. p≤0,05 was accepted. Results: Among the participants, 58.5%  were female, and the mean age was  39.6 (min-max 25-55) years. Participants reported non-specific symptoms such as headache (37.4%), fatigue (31.0%) and irritability (30.4%). However, it was observed that these symptoms were not directly related to EMF levels. In certain measurement frequencies, regions with a high density of base stations, such as Yenişehir or Merkez, had significantly higher EMA levels compared to other regions. However, it was determined that EMF values were below Turkish and international limits in all regions. Conclusion: No significant adverse health effects of EMF exposure were detected among the participants in the study. In addition, although the measurements are below the limit values, further studies are required to evaluate the long-term exposure dose accumulation.</p></trans-abstract>
